Banner Rehabilitation Hospital is a distinguished healthcare institution located in Mesa, Arizona. It is a collaborative joint venture between Select Medical and Banner Hospital, two renowned organizations known for their commitment to excellence in patient care and rehabilitation services. Banner Rehabilitation Hospital specializes in providing comprehensive rehabilitation programs aimed at helping patients recover and regain their independence after serious injuries, surgeries, or illnesses. The hospital offers state-of-the-art facilities and a multidisciplinary team approach, ensuring personalized care that addresses the physical, emotional, and social needs of each patient.
